Sarah Truman is an avid scuba diver who lives in Maine. Since New England waters are very cold, Sarah has decided to purchase a dry suit for diving. After some investigation, Sarah must decide which one of the two suits to buy - a "Denmark" suit for $750 or a "Washington" suit for $300. The major difference between the two is that the Denmark should last for 300 dives whereas the Washington suit will need to be replaced after 100 dives. Sarah has $750 in a savings account paying 8% interest, which can be used to pay for either suit. Which suit would be the most economical for Sarah to buy? Analyze Sarah's problem for each of the following assumptions:
-Sarah expects to make 25 cold water divers per year for the next 12 years.
-Sarah expects to make 50 cold water divers per year for the next 6 years.
